当前位置:首页 > 嵌入式 > 嵌入式硬件

摘 要: 仿人机器人要实现在复杂环境下稳定行走,仅仅依靠地面反力信息远不能满足应用要求,此时足部的倾角信息显得更为重要。脚面倾角可以反映地面倾斜状态,是仿人机器人稳定控制的一个重要依据。利用ADXL203双轴加速度传感器与DSP(TMS3202811)实现对倾角信息的实时高速采集与处理,并通过实验证明了倾角传感器在机器人足部感知系统中是可行的。
关键词: 仿人机器人;足部感知系统;倾角;加速度

仿人机器人是近年来发展起来的综合学科。运动功能是仿人机器人最基本的功能,其中双足稳定可靠行走是进行作业的基本保障,也是仿人机器人实用的前提条件。目前仿人机器人的双足行走步态规划主要是基于零力矩点ZMP(Zero Moment Point)控制理论。实际上,人行走过程中,足底的神经末梢可实现地面接触位置、地形、地面反作用力大小和方向等信息的实时感知,并及时反馈到中枢神经系统,使之能及时调整身体姿势。仿人机器人要适应人类生活、工作环境,基于足部信息的仿人机器人稳定行走控制就显得尤为重要,特别是在不平整路面上步行、转弯、上下楼梯时,其足部姿态信息就显得更为重要。而足部姿态信息中的脚面倾角信息是仿人机器人稳定控制的重要依据[1]。它可以让仿人机器人感知脚面倾斜情况,在稳定着地时,脚面倾角还可以反映地面倾斜状态,是仿人机器人稳定控制的一个关键参数。
1 系统介绍
本文研究基于本实验室研制的集成化仿人机器人足部感知系统[2-3],以使仿人机器人能够感知复杂地面环境信息,目标是实现机器人行走过程中有效稳定支撑区域、ZMP轨迹、地形、地面反作用力等信息实时感知。
仿人机器人足部感知系统是由六维力传感器、ADXL203双轴加速度传感器、柔性力传感器阵列、信号处理单元、电源单元、减震层和基板构成。其中,ADXL203双轴加速计即可测量动态加速度,又可以用来实现诸如重力加速度的静态测量,此时可以替代倾角传感器进行倾斜测量,得到静态脚面倾角信息。
信号处理板的主要功能是采集倾角传感器(ADXL203)、六维力传感器、柔性力传感器阵列的信号,计算有效稳定支撑区域、ZMP轨迹、地形、地面反作用力等信息,并将上述信息输出给上位机。
2 利用ADXL203双轴加速计测量倾角的原理
ADXL203是美国ADI公司推出的一种高精度、低功耗及单一的iMEMS型IC芯片双轴加速计。其原理为通过测量重力加速度g在敏感轴上的分量,通过计算将其转化成倾角,得到传感器相对于水平面的倾斜和俯仰角度[4-5]。
以重力矢量作为基准,将它的X轴和Y轴水平放置定义为0°。此时加速度传感器ADXL203处于水平位置,参考面为水平面,Z轴为重力势方向,当绕X轴或Y轴转动时,有:

3 倾角信息获取
3.1 测量电路硬件设计
考虑到系统中数据处理量很大,采用TI公司的32 bit的TMS320F2811作为处理器。TMS320F2811具有片内12 bit A/D转换器,快速转换时间为80 ns;最高传输速率为1 Mb/s的增强型CAN总线(eCAN),可以达到机器人足部感知系统实时数据采集、处理和传输的要求。
ADXL203双轴加速度计XOUT和YOUT输出为模拟信号,直接由TMS3202811的片内A/D进行采样,ADXL203提供了电源接口、自检电压输出接口、XOUT和YOUT电压输出和公共地。其中电源的输入范围为3 V~6 V,DSP(TMS320F2811)的VDDA1输出3.3 V经过电感L2、0.1 μF和10μF电容滤除谐波,去除耦合为传感器供电。自检模式不使用,自检电压接口通过电阻接地。XOUT和YOUT 经过低通滤波,实现对信号的去锯齿和噪声削弱,XOUT 和YOUT选取的滤波电容为0.1 μF,此时带宽为50 Hz,RMS噪声为1 mg。TMS3202811通过ADCINA0和ADCINA1与ADXL203双轴加速计相连,连接图如图1所示。

3.2 倾角测量软件设计
对传感器的输出信息进行采集是本系统的最基本功能,系统的软件设计主要完成对加速度传感器信号的采集、处理和传输。
仿人机器人足部感知系统需要同时采集和处理六维力传感器、倾角传感器和柔性力传感器阵列的数据。为了提高系统的效率,采用中断的方式实现。
定时器的定时周期配置为10 ms,每10 ms进行一次数据采集A/D转换,当转换完成后,进行数据处理,不仅包括A/D转换结果的寄存器移位操作,本系统还使用了过采样技术,使A/D的转换精度更高,使A/D转换器由原来的12位提高到13位,分辨率更高。数据处理结束,使标志位置位,由主程序进行数据的发送,通过增强型CAN(eCAN)总线发送给上位机,上位机界面显示倾角信息。
系统的软件流程如图2所示。

4 实验结果
为了验证ADXL203型双轴加速度传感器在机器人足部感知系统中的可行性,利用Visual C++ 开发了上位机的界面用于显示倾角的变化,实验数据由TMS3202811通过CAN接口发送。此外,由CAN—USB连接上位机,上位机将数据进一步处理,转化为机器人足部的倾角值。实验中,将机器人的足部脚板X、Y方向先置于0°,上位机显示界面打开,再模仿机器人起步将足部脚板置于障碍物上,此时,X方向仍为0°,Y方向倾斜约为45°,然后再模仿机器人足部落地将脚板重新置于0°,上位机界面可以实时显示机器人足部的倾角信息。显示界面如图3和图4所示。图3中,Y轴表示X轴方向倾角(pitch)大小,图4中Y轴表示Y轴方向倾角(roll)大小,X轴均表示正在显示当前的65个采样点的倾角值。由图可知,ADXL203双轴加速计可以实现对仿人机器人足部倾角信息的准确监测。

本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

NVIDIA Omniverse、Isaac和Metropolis助力Delta Electronics、Foxconn、和硕、Wistron以数字化方式构建、模拟和运营工厂数字孪生

关键字: 机器人 工业数字化 数字孪生

黄仁勋详细介绍了推动新工业革命的全新半导体、软件和系统,它们将为新型数据中心、工厂、消费级设备、机器人等提供助力;并强调了降低成本和可持续增长的重要性。

关键字: 半导体 数据中心 机器人

COMPUTEX—2024 年 6 月 2 日—NVIDIA 于今日宣布,全球 2,800 万开发者现可下载 NVIDIA NIM™——一种推理微服务,通过经优化的容器的形式提供模型——以部署在云、数据中心或工作站上。借...

关键字: 生成式 AI 数据中心 机器人

比亚迪电子、西门子、泰瑞达和 Alphabet 旗下公司 Intrinsic采用 NVIDIA Isaac 机器人平台开发自主机械臂、人形机器人和移动机器人

关键字: AI 自主机器 机器人

“AI 的新一波浪潮是物理 AI。AI 能够理解物理定律,并与人类并肩作战,”黄仁勋表示,“机器人和物理 AI 正在成为现实,而不仅是出现在科幻小说。这真的令人兴奋。”

关键字: Isaac 机器人 英伟达 computex

高集成度电机控制器STSPIN32G4依托STM32生态系统加快产品开发周期

关键字: 电机控制器 消费电子 机器人

近日,第一届"和而泰"杯机器人挑战赛暨企业交流日活动在华南理工大学广州国际校区圆满落幕。本次活动由华南理工大学吴贤铭智能工程学院、铭诚书院、超级机器人研究院(黄埔)主办。此次挑战赛旨在提升参赛选手的专业技能,推动跨学科竞...

关键字: 机器人 机器人系统 信息安全 工业机器人

5月20日,全球服务机器人领导品牌普渡机器人召开了2024新品发布会暨全国代理商大会。本次发布会的主题为"AI未来"。普渡首款工业配送机器人T300、全新智能洗地机SH1以及欢乐送2、贝拉Pro和葫芦Pro等多款新升级服...

关键字: 机器人 矩阵 AI 服务机器人

COSEL株式会社(6905:东京)今天宣布推出HFA3500TF型电源,这是一款3500W三相三线AC/DC机壳式薄型电源,专为半导体制造、激光加工机和机器人等工业设备而设计。 HFA3500TF的输入电压范围宽(18...

关键字: 电源 半导体 机器人

上海2024年5月20日 /美通社/ -- 仲夏伊始,光芒新生,5月17日,由上海工业商务展览有限公司主办的、以"拥抱新质生产力,助力新型工业化"为主题的第九届广东国际机器人及智能装备博览会(以下简称...

关键字: IAR 机器人 自动化 RS
关闭
关闭